Jul 5, 2018 · 1 Click the Xfinity button. Highlight Settings (the gear icon) and press "OK". 2 Highlight"Accessibility Settings" and hit "OK" button. 3 Highlight Closed Captioning. Press "OK" to toggle the feature to "On" or "Off". 4 Choose "Exit" if everything is done. You should change the channel and trigger the changes. Xfinity Stream App. Xfinity Community Forum. Press the xfinity button on your remote and use the right and left arrow keys to highlight the Settings wheel icon. Press OK. Use the down arrow key to highlight Accessibility Settings and press OK. Use the down arrow key to highlight Enhanced Text Readability.

We apologize for the inconvenience.Selecting the analog closed captioning mode. Analog channels usually have one or more closed captioning modes. The CC1 mode usually displays a text version of the TV program audio in a small banner. The other CC modes display information provided by the broadcaster. The Text modes display information in a box that covers half of the screen ...
